Culinary Guide

Food in João Teves

João Teves offers a delightful culinary experience, with a variety of local dishes that reflect the rich flavors of Cabo Verde. The island's cuisine is influenced by African, Portuguese, and Brazilian tastes, making it unique and diverse.

João Teves Famous Food

Signature dishes, delicacies and famous food

Cachupa

A traditional stew made with corn, beans, and a variety of meats or fish, often considered the national dish.

Must-Try!

Pastel com diabo dentro

Spicy meat pies that are a popular street food snack throughout Cabo Verde.

Bacalhau

Salted cod prepared in various ways, often served with vegetables or rice.

Climate Guide

Weather

João Teves experiences a tropical climate with mild temperatures year-round. The dry season typically lasts from November to June, while the rainy season occurs from July to October. Average temperatures range from 20°C (68°F) to 30°C (86°F), with humidity being higher during the summer months.

Safety Guide

Safety

João Teves is generally safe, with low crime rates. However, visitors should remain vigilant and take standard precautions such as avoiding poorly lit areas at night and securing valuables. It's also wise to stay informed about local health advisories and emergency contacts.
